DUSHANBE, February 22, 2011, Asia-Plus -- Five persons were killed and one other was seriously injured on February 21 as a vehicle fell over precipice into a river in Sughd province.
According to the Interior Ministry traffic police directorate, the accident took place in the Safedorak area of the Anzob Jamoat, Ayni district. “The 31-year-old Naqibsho Jamilov apparently could not control his Mitsubishi Pajero and it fell over a 100-meter precipice into the river,” the source said.
“The driver sustained serious injuries and was hospitalized, while five passengers – Qiyomiddin Jurayev, 51, Mujassama Jurayeva, 21, Muyassara Jurayeva, 18, and minors Dilovar Jamilov and Ibodullo Rajabov – drowned. The bodies of M. Jurayeva and I. Rajabov were found and search operation for other bodies is going on,” the source noted.
According to the statistical data from the traffic police directorate, 119 traffic accidents reported in the country last month left 50 dead and 140 injured.
